Job description

Summary

Maintains inventory of labels to support plant production.

Job Type

Full-time

Description

We have an opening

Summary

Maintains inventory of labels to support plant production.

Duties And Responsibilities
Essential Functions
  • Maintains accurate and adequate inventory of labels to support plant production for both shifts. Arranges labels and inventories them in a manner that will assure the company has on-hand the necessary labels required to operate daily without shortages.
  • Informs Production Planning Manager when to order to prevent inventories from running out. Under direction of Production Planning Manager, creates and places purchase orders.
  • Using latest revision of daily production schedule as a guide, stages labels for both production shifts.
  • Restocks returned labels. Inspects labels which are returned after each production shift. Counts labels. Checks partial boxes to insure labels have not gotten mixed. Consolidates partial boxes. Seals boxes of labels after inspecting them, then returns the boxes to their proper storage area.
  • Inspects product labels when they are received from the Manufacturer and stocks them in the appropriate designated area.
  • Looks up label inventories electronically. Updates label inventory spreadsheets daily or as needed. Prints inventory reports and makes adjustments as approved by the Production Planning Manager.
  • Maintains physical label files at all times with the most current approved labels and samples of the same.
  • Operates a forklift to unload, transport, and stock labels and other packaging materials as necessary.
  • Travels to local materials warehouses in conjunction with some job duties. Drives own or company vehicle.
  • Keeps work areas neat and clean.
Other Duties
  • Cycle counts labels per direction, but not less than three times annually.
  • Follows safety rules and company policies.
  • Participates in training, employee meetings, committees, project teams, etc. as appropriate.
  • Receives written instructions from packing schedule or verbal instructions from supervisor on above tasks and performs other work as directed by supervisor.
Requirements
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ities
  • High school plus additional training preferred.
  • Math skills include addition, subtraction, multiplication, division and fractions.
  • Good written and verbal English communication skills needed, some conversational Spanish ability a plus.
  • Ability to keep accurate and detailed records.
  • Basic personal computer skills, with knowledge of standard business software.
  • Certified forklift operator.
  • Valid NC driver’s license with good driving record required.
Supervisory Responsibilities

None

Machines, Equipment, Tools Used

Computer, calculator, copier, telephone, forklift, own and/or company vehicle.

Physical Demands
  • Reaching: Extending hand(s) and arm(s) in any direction.
  • Standing: Particularly for sustained periods of time.
  • Walking: Moving about on foot to accomplish tasks, particularly for long distances or moving from one work site to another.
  • Fingering: Picking, pinching, typing or otherwise working, primarily with the fingers rather than with the whole hand or arm as in handling.
  • Grasping: Applying pressure to an object with the fingers and palm.
  • Talking: Expressing or exchanging ideas by means of the spoken word.
  • Hearing: Perceiving the nature of sounds at normal speaking levels with or without correction. Ability to receive detailed information through oral communication, and to make find discriminations in sound.
  • Lifting: Must be able to lift 50 pounds cartons of labels and exert 50 pounds of force frequently, and/or a negligible amount of force constantly to move objects.
  • The employee is required to have close visual acuity to perform an activity such as: viewing a computer terminal and visual inspection of labels to confirming UPC accuracy.
Work Environment

Splits time between office, label room, plant and warehouse environments. Usual office working conditions. Plant and warehouse are inside, subject to some seasonal temperature variations. Earplugs required in plant because of irritating machinery noise. Head cover and beard cover required in plant. Steel-toed shoes required.
